
During April 2025, Michael Stargardt focused on enhancing data preprocessing and error handling within the FZJ-IEK3-VSA/FINE repository. He addressed a critical bug by implementing robust routines in Python and Pandas to automatically fill NaN values in input matrices with zeros, while emitting targeted warnings to improve diagnostics. His approach included adapting validation checks for cases where diagonal elements were non-zero, thereby increasing the reliability of transmission component integration with esM. This work improved the system’s resilience against silent failures and reduced debugging time, reflecting a thoughtful, detail-oriented approach to data quality and maintainability in scientific software pipelines.

April 2025 monthly performance summary for FZJ-IEK3-VSA/FINE. Delivered robust preprocessing for input matrices and hardened transmission component checks, substantially improving data quality and esM integration reliability.
April 2025 monthly performance summary for FZJ-IEK3-VSA/FINE. Delivered robust preprocessing for input matrices and hardened transmission component checks, substantially improving data quality and esM integration reliability.
Overview of all repositories you've contributed to across your timeline